Detailsinfo

A vulnerability, which was classified as critical, was found in Google Android (Smartphone Operating System) (affected version unknown). This affects the function set_outbound_iatu of the file abc-pcie.c. The manipulation with an unknown input leads to a out-of-bounds write vulnerability. CWE is classifying the issue as CWE-787. The product writes data past the end, or before the beginning, of the intended buffer.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:

In set_outbound_iatu of abc-pcie.c, there is a possible out of bounds write due to a missing bounds check. This could lead to local escalation of privilege with System execution privileges needed. User interaction is not needed for exploitation. Product: Android Versions: Android kernel Android ID: A-144168326

The weakness was shared 01/06/2020 (Website). It is possible to read the advisory at source.android.com. This vulnerability is uniquely identified as CVE-2019-9471 since 02/28/2019. Attacking locally is a requirement. The successful exploitation needs a authentication. Technical details of the vulnerability are known, but there is no available exploit. The pricing for an exploit might be around USD $0-$5k at the moment (estimation calculated on 01/07/2020). It is expected to see the exploit prices for this product increasing in the near future.

Applying a patch is able to eliminate this problem.
